What does code P1187 mean on BMW vehicles?

The ECU detects a failure in the heater control circuit of the post-catalyst oxygen sensor (Bank 2 Sensor 2).

Common symptoms

  • Check engine light illuminated

Possible causes

  • Faulty heater element in O2 sensor
  • wiring or connector issues

Initial recommendation

Check heater circuit integrity and replace sensor if required.
